+struct _dyld_cache_header {
+ char magic[16]; // e.g. "dyld_v0 i386"
+ uint32_t mappingOffset; // file offset to first dyld_cache_mapping_info
+ uint32_t mappingCount; // number of dyld_cache_mapping_info entries
+ uint32_t imagesOffset; // file offset to first dyld_cache_image_info
+ uint32_t imagesCount; // number of dyld_cache_image_info entries
+ uint64_t dyldBaseAddress; // base address of dyld when cache was built
+ uint64_t codeSignatureOffset;// file offset of code signature blob
+ uint64_t codeSignatureSize; // size of code signature blob (zero means to end of file)
+ uint64_t slideInfoOffset; // file offset of kernel slid info
+ uint64_t slideInfoSize; // size of kernel slid info
+ uint64_t localSymbolsOffset; // file offset of where local symbols are stored
+ uint64_t localSymbolsSize; // size of local symbols information
+ uint8_t uuid[16]; // unique value for each shared cache file
+ uint64_t cacheType; // 0 for development, 1 for production
+ uint32_t branchPoolsOffset; // file offset to table of uint64_t pool addresses
+ uint32_t branchPoolsCount; // number of uint64_t entries
+ uint64_t accelerateInfoAddr; // (unslid) address of optimization info
+ uint64_t accelerateInfoSize; // size of optimization info
+ uint64_t imagesTextOffset; // file offset to first dyld_cache_image_text_info
+ uint64_t imagesTextCount; // number of dyld_cache_image_text_info entries
+ uint64_t dylibsImageGroupAddr;// (unslid) address of ImageGroup for dylibs in this cache
+ uint64_t dylibsImageGroupSize;// size of ImageGroup for dylibs in this cache
+ uint64_t otherImageGroupAddr;// (unslid) address of ImageGroup for other OS dylibs
+ uint64_t otherImageGroupSize;// size of oImageGroup for other OS dylibs
+ uint64_t progClosuresAddr; // (unslid) address of list of program launch closures
+ uint64_t progClosuresSize; // size of list of program launch closures
+ uint64_t progClosuresTrieAddr;// (unslid) address of trie of indexes into program launch closures
+ uint64_t progClosuresTrieSize;// size of trie of indexes into program launch closures
+ uint32_t platform; // platform number (macOS=1, etc)
+ uint32_t formatVersion : 8,// dyld3::closure::kFormatVersion
+ dylibsExpectedOnDisk : 1, // dyld should expect the dylib exists on disk and to compare inode/mtime to see if cache is valid
+ simulator : 1, // for simulator of specified platform
+ locallyBuiltCache : 1, // 0 for B&I built cache, 1 for locally built cache
+ padding : 21; // TBD
